Remember this plane was so important that the odious Joe Stalin himself ordered that the 3 B-29s that crash landed in siberia after receiving battle damage over japan be copied exactly down to the last detail. Our "Ally" (using that term VERY loosely) copied this bomber and it became the TU-4 "Bull"
